Springs, wires, and drivers do not fail at practical times
The most immediate solution phone calls often tend to include a few familiar components, and every one brings its own safety profile. Garage door spring substitute is just one of the clearest instances. Springs do the hefty lifting, whether the system makes use of torsion springtimes or extension springs. When a springtime deteriorates or breaks, the door can end up being unexpectedly hefty, out of balance, or difficult to lift safely. On an industrial opening with constant cycles, springtime wear can get here sooner than many proprietors anticipate, particularly if the initial springs were not sized for actual usage.
Cables are an additional regular powerlessness. A frayed or unraveling cord must never be overlooked. As soon as a cable breaks, one side of the door might go down or bind. That can turn the door in the tracks and produce a dangerous, unstable problem. I have seen relatively modest cord wear develop into significant panel and track damage just due to the fact that the door was used a few even more times before service arrived.
Then there is the operator. A business garage door opener does not simply offer ease. It controls activity, speed, stopping points, and in most cases combination with gain access to systems and safety gadgets. If the opener begins surging, stops working to reverse properly, or sheds synchronization with the door equilibrium, the outcome can be either a handicapped opening or a dangerous one. A heavy door must never ever be "powered with" by an operator that is currently struggling. That commonly wears out the motor or strips elements that were not meant to compensate for a mechanical imbalance.

Repair rate relies on the very first medical diagnosis being right
Owners in some cases concentrate on action time alone, but rate without accuracy is not much assistance. The best solution calls relocation quickly because the professional determines the real fault early. That seems straightforward, however garage doors can be deceitful. A door that shows up to have an opener issue might really have a busted springtime. A door that binds at mid-travel might have track damage, roller failing, or a shifted placing point. If a professional just deals with the signs and symptom, the problem returns.
This is where experience issues. An experienced industrial service technician does not just replace the visibly busted part. They evaluate balance, track plumb, cable television problem, placing stability, safety gadgets, and driver setups as a system. That broader sight commonly captures the second trouble that created the initial failure.
I remember a service telephone call at a tiny storage facility where administration assumed they required a brand-new garage door opener due to the fact that the electric motor was overheating and tripping out. The real cause was a door that had actually been lightly struck by a box truck weeks previously. The effect had twisted component of the track sufficient to increase resistance, and the opener had actually been making up up until it could not anymore. Replacing the opener alone would certainly have lost money and left the hazardous condition in place.

Preventive upkeep purchases time, yet it does not change immediate action
Routine maintenance is the most effective means to decrease emergency situation phone calls, but it is not a warranty versus abrupt failure. Business doors live difficult lives. Springs at some point fatigue. Rollers use. Fasteners loosen up. Operators drift out of modification. Influences take place. Precautionary service lowers shock and expands part life, once a problem appears, waiting hardly ever improves the outcome.
A reasonable upkeep see generally includes equilibrium checks, springtime assessment, cord evaluation, equipment tightening, roller assessment, track review, lubrication where suitable, safety and security turnaround screening, and driver examination. For doors with high day-to-day cycles, those check outs ought to be arranged more often than many proprietors assume. A lightly used storage unit row and a hectic delivery dock do not age at the exact same pace.
